Output 084a229b3875d3e410fe07b8465c539f41a07c1b3032bd41361754385c017494:0

value
276600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c9769bdb65920e7ad6344e18c4c5c827cc55fb OP_EQUAL
address
3FM1x3T7FspPwpRKPzM25iNTQ7aLUyhJ6K
transaction
084a229b3875d3e410fe07b8465c539f41a07c1b3032bd41361754385c017494
confirmations
71775
spent
true